Chaotic Inflation in Supergravity after Planck and BICEP2
arXiv:1405.0270 · doi:10.1103/PhysRevD.90.023534
Abstract
We discuss the general structure and observational consequences of some of the simplest versions of chaotic inflation in supergravity in relation to the data by Planck 2013 and BICEP2. We show that minimal modifications to the simplest quadratic potential are sufficient to provide a controllable tensor mode signal and a suppression of CMB power at large angular scales.
